Petition to City of Tshwane Demarcation Board

Councillor Naeem Patel has taken a firm and principled stand against the proposed changes to Ward 61’s boundaries as outlined in the first draft of the new ward demarcations presented on 20 June 2025. He has formally submitted his objections to the Demarcation Board, highlighting serious concerns about service delivery, lack of consultation with affected communities, and the potential splitting of cohesive voting districts such as Geraardsville and Mooiplaats.

We, the undersigned residents, stakeholders, and concerned community members, fully support Cllr Patel’s submission. We believe that:

Laudium’s six current voting districts must remain unchanged, with no movement of voters to Atteridgeville.

Erasmia must remain in Ward 61 without any alteration to its current ward assignment.

Geraardsville residents must be consulted before any move to Ward 48.

The split Mooiplaats voting district should not be added to Ward 61, due to infrastructure and service delivery challenges.

Ward 61 already faces significant demands, and adding further responsibility without community consultation will only deepen existing challenges.
